MANDATORY VACCINATION

Residents of UK are required to produce a Certificate of Vaccination against Meningococcal Meningitis (ACWY). Without this, you will not be able to get a travel visa to attend the annual Hajj pilgrimage.

 If you haven’t been vaccinated for Meningococcal Meningitis (ACWY) within the last 3 years, you must get vaccinated at least 10 days prior to the expected date of entry into Saudi Arabia.

Vaccine Information:

  • Single vaccine
  • NO prescription for the vaccine is required
  • Protection for 3 years against Meningococcal Meningitis (ACWY)
  • Compulsory visa requirement for Hajj and Umrah Pilgrims by Saudi Arabia
  • Likely side effects from the vaccine can be fever and soreness at the site of injection.

RECOMMENDED VACCINATIONS

It is also recommended to ensure you are up to date with routine vaccinations. If not, then getting the vaccine or booster is recommended for these vaccines:

  • Tetanus, Diphtheria, and Polio
  •  Hepatitis A and B
  • Typhoid
  • Measles, Mumps, and Rubella (MMR)
  • Seasonal Influenza
  • Yellow Fever
